April 19, 1964~May 08, 2013

Citera-Dowler, Francine, 59, of Hollywood, passed away on Wednesday, May 8, 2013. Preceded in death by her father, Frank J. Caruso. She is survived by her daughter, Jayme Citera; son, Salvatore Citera; mother, Rapalda Caruso; and grandchild, Antonio Citera. Service will be private.
